What All-On-Four Solves

You are probably considering All-On-Four for one of these reasons.

You are losing most or all of your teeth

Severe gum disease, decay across multiple teeth, or trauma. The teeth are not salvageable and replacement is the only path forward.

You have been wearing dentures and you are done with them

Slipping, soreness, food restrictions, the awkwardness of cleaning them in public, and the ongoing bone loss that continues underneath dentures. Many patients reach a point where they want a fixed option.

You have been told traditional implants will not work

Insufficient bone density was the answer you got. All-On-Four is specifically designed to work in jaws where traditional implants do not, by placing the four implants at angles that use the densest bone available.

In all three situations, All-On-Four produces the same result: a fixed bridge of teeth anchored to four titanium implants, attached on the same day as your surgery, worn permanently, brushed like teeth, eaten with like teeth.

The Procedure in Plain Terms

Four titanium implants are placed in each arch (upper, lower, or both depending on what you need). The implants are positioned at specific angles, not vertically like traditional implants. This angled placement does two things: it uses the densest available bone (which is preserved in the front of the jaw even after long-term tooth loss), and it creates a stable foundation for a fixed prosthesis with fewer implants.

A temporary prosthesis is fitted to the four implants on the same day as your surgery. You leave the practice with teeth. The temporary is worn for three to six months while the implants fuse with your jawbone. Once fusion is complete, your permanent prosthesis is fitted.

You do not remove it at night. You brush it like teeth. You eat what you want.

Your Treatment Timeline

The full timeline runs four to six months from your consultation appointment to your final permanent prosthesis. Here is what each stage involves.

Free Consultation

90 minutes. Cone-beam CT imaging, clinical exam, treatment plan, exact cost estimate, and a review of sedation and financing options.

Surgery and Same-Day Teeth

The four implants are placed and the temporary prosthesis is fitted in a single visit. Three to four hours per arch. IV sedation is offered for patients who want to be asleep through the procedure; oral sedation and local-only are also available.

Healing

Three to six months for the implants to fuse with your jawbone. Temporary prosthesis worn throughout. Soft-food diet for the first 8 to 12 weeks. Brief check-in visits scheduled during the period.

Final Prosthesis

Once fusion is complete, the permanent prosthesis is fitted. Twice-yearly check-ups from this point on.

Investment

Two material options.

Fixed Acrylic, Starting at $20,000 per Arch

Includes complete oral evaluation, cone-beam CT scan, four implants, the fixed acrylic bridge, and the full course of care. The acrylic option is what most patients pick.

Fixed Zirconia, Starting at $30,000 per Arch

Same components as the acrylic option, with a zirconia prosthesis substituted for the acrylic. Zirconia is more durable, stain-resistant, and visually closer to natural enamel. The better long-term choice if budget allows.

Sedation Options

IV sedation is the most common choice for All-On-Four patients. You are in a sleep-like state for the duration of the procedure and you do not remember it afterward. Oral sedation is lighter and taken as a pill before the appointment. Local anesthesia is administered in all cases regardless of sedation route. If you pick IV sedation, you will need a driver.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What happens at the first appointment?

A 90-minute consultation. You will get a cone-beam CT scan of your jaw, a full clinical exam, a complete treatment plan with exact costs, and time to ask questions. You leave with a clear picture of what your case requires and what it would cost. The consultation is free and commits you to nothing.

Q: Can I go back to work the next day?

Most patients take 2 to 4 days off after surgery. Some patients with desk jobs return on day three. If your work is physical or requires you to be presentable in front of clients, plan on closer to a full week. Swelling and bruising are common in the first week.

Q: Will the teeth look natural?

Yes. The prosthesis is custom-designed to match your facial structure, lip line, and the way you smile. We work with you on tooth color and shape during the planning phase. Zirconia produces a more natural-looking result than acrylic, but well-made acrylic is also convincing.

Q: How do I clean All-On-Four teeth long-term?

Brush twice a day with a soft-bristled toothbrush. Use a water flosser daily; traditional floss does not work well around fixed implant bridges. Come in twice a year for professional cleaning. With this routine, the prosthesis lasts 10 to 15 years before refurbishment is needed.

Q: What if I smoke?

Smoking lowers implant success rates because it interferes with bone fusion. We do not refuse to treat smokers, but we are direct: quitting (or at minimum stopping during the healing window) materially improves your chance of long-term success. Your consultation will cover this in detail.

Q: Does dental insurance cover any of this?

Most dental insurance plans contribute something to All-On-Four, but coverage varies widely by plan. Some plans cover implants, some do not. Some cover extractions but not the implants. We verify your benefits before treatment so you know exactly what your plan will pay before you commit.

Q: Can I start with one arch now and do the other later?

Yes. Many patients begin with the arch that is in worse shape, complete the full timeline, then decide about the other arch. The financing for the second arch can also be staged later. Your consultation will cover the trade-offs of single-arch versus dual-arch treatment.
